    Currently my M1530 has the nvidia 8400M GS chip in it. I'm thinking about swapping the motherboard out for one with an 8600M chip on it. My question is, will it make much of a difference? How much greater is the 8600M w/ 256mb versus the 8400M w/ 128mb that is currently in my machine? Look forward to your responses.

    i have an 8400m gs in my droor, i swapped just the gpu in my inspiron 1520, i compared the 2 card on rthdribl. and the 8600m gt got about 10 fps higher than my 8400m gs overclocked. definately go for the 8600. awesome card.
